Output 8500342c560adf08130a32bc640f1831beda6dd9ee221c30772f7fb9ea444b0a:0

value
1365958
script pubkey
OP_0 OP_PUSHBYTES_20 3dddfda8122960e55887eddd7b7d3ac3bf230ad9
address
bc1q8hwlm2qj99sw2ky8ahwhklf6cwljxzke5y7whd
transaction
8500342c560adf08130a32bc640f1831beda6dd9ee221c30772f7fb9ea444b0a